Aktueller Standort: Startseite> Neueste Artikel> So lösen Sie die häufigen Probleme und Lösungen für das Versäumnis von PHP, eine Verbindung zur ERP -Datenbank herzustellen

So lösen Sie die häufigen Probleme und Lösungen für das Versäumnis von PHP, eine Verbindung zur ERP -Datenbank herzustellen

gitbox 2025-06-16

So lösen Sie die häufigen Probleme und Lösungen für das Versäumnis von PHP, eine Verbindung zur ERP -Datenbank herzustellen

In der Entwicklung kann PHP keine Verbindung zu ERP -Datenbanken herstellen, was normalerweise durch eine Vielzahl von Gründen verursacht wird. In diesem Artikel werden Ihnen die häufigsten Probleme und Lösungen für die Versäumnis von PHP -Versagen zur Verbindung zu ERP -Datenbanken vorgestellt. Es umfasst hauptsächlich die folgenden vier Aspekte:

  • ERP -Datenbank Berechtigungseinstellung Problem
  • Datenbankverbindungsinformationen Konfigurationsprobleme
  • PHP -Konfigurationsprobleme
  • Datenbankserver Fehlerproblem

1. Erlaubniserlaubnisprobleme. ERP -Datenbank -Probleme

Wenn PHP keine Verbindung zur ERP -Datenbank herstellen kann, müssen Sie zunächst überprüfen, ob die Berechtigungseinstellungen der ERP -Datenbank korrekt sind. Unzureichende Berechtigungen von Datenbankbenutzern führen dazu, dass Verbindungsvorgänge nicht ausgeführt werden können. In diesem Fall können die folgenden SQL -Anweisungen verwendet werden, um den Benutzern der ERP -Datenbank geeignete Berechtigungen hinzuzufügen:

 
GRANT ALL ON ERPDATABASE.* TO 'ERPDATABASEUSER'@'%' IDENTIFIED BY 'PASSWORD';
FLUSH PRIVILEGES;
  

Wenn "erpdatabase" der Name der ERP -Datenbank ist, ist "ErpDatabaser" der Benutzername, der eine Verbindung zur Datenbank herstellt, und "Passwort" ist das Kennwort des Benutzers. Danach erhält der Benutzer ausreichende Berechtigungen, um den Datenbankvorgang durchzuführen.

Betriebsschritte:

  1. Melden Sie sich in der ERP -Datenbank mit MySQL -Befehlszeilen -Tool oder PhpMyAdmin an.
  2. Führen Sie die obige SQL -Anweisung aus, um dem Datenbankbenutzer die erforderlichen Berechtigungen zu gewähren.
  3. Stellen Sie mit dem richtigen Benutzernamen (`erpDatabaser`) im PHP -Code eine Verbindung zur ERP -Datenbank her.

2. Informationen zur Datenbankverbindungsinformationen Probleme mit Problemen

Stellen Sie bei der Verbindung zur Datenbank sicher, dass die im PHP -Code verwendeten Datenbankverbindungsinformationen genau sind. Häufige Verbindungsinformationen umfassen:

  • Hostname
  • Benutzername
  • Passwort
  • Datenbankname

Wenn eine der Informationen falsch ist, kann PHP keine Verbindung mit der Datenbank herstellen, was zum Verbindungsfehler führt.

Betriebsschritte:

  1. Überprüfen Sie und bestätigen Sie, dass der Name des Hostnamens, der Benutzername, das Kennwort und der Datenbankname korrekt sind.
  2. Verwenden Sie genaue Verbindungsinformationen im PHP -Code.

3.. PHP -Konfigurationsprobleme

Ein weiterer häufiger Grund, warum PHP keine Verbindung zu ERP -Datenbanken herstellt, ist eine unangemessene PHP -Konfiguration. Stellen Sie sicher, dass PHP korrekt installiert ist und dass MySQL -Erweiterungen aktiviert sind, insbesondere die folgenden Konfigurationselemente:

  • mysql.default_host
  • mysql.default_user
  • mysql.default_password
  • mysql.default_database

Wenn diese Konfigurationselemente fehlen oder falsch eingestellt sind, kann PHP keine erfolgreiche Verbindung zur Datenbank herstellen.

Betriebsschritte:

  1. Überprüfen Sie und bestätigen Sie, dass PHP die MySQL -Erweiterung korrekt installiert und aktiviert hat.
  2. Stellen Sie sicher, dass die oben genannten vier Konfigurationselemente in der Datei `php.ini` korrekt konfiguriert sind oder mit der Funktion` ini_set () `festgelegt werden.

4. Datenbankserverausfall

Wenn das Problem nach der obigen Überprüfung nicht gelöst werden kann, kann der Datenbankserver nicht eine Verbindung hergestellt werden. Zu diesem Zeitpunkt müssen Sie sich an den Datenbankadministrator wenden, um zu überprüfen, ob der Server normal ausgeführt wird, und sicherzustellen, dass es kein Problem mit der Netzwerkverbindung gibt.

Betriebsschritte:

  1. Wenden Sie sich an den Datenbankadministrator, um zu bestätigen, ob der Server normal arbeitet.
  2. Überprüfen Sie, ob die Netzwerkverbindung stabil ist.

Zusammenfassen

Es gibt viele Gründe, warum PHP keine Verbindung zur ERP -Datenbank herstellt, aber Sie können in der Regel Lösungen finden, indem Sie Datenbankberechtigungen, Verbindungsinformationseinstellungen, PHP -Konfiguration und Datenbankserverstatus beheben. Durch die in diesem Artikel bereitgestellten Schritte können Sie Probleme schnell finden und beheben, um sicherzustellen, dass PHP normalerweise eine Verbindung zur ERP -Datenbank herstellen kann.